Okay, quick take from someone who’s been down this road:

mSpy - been around forever, has the name recognition. For iPhone without jailbreak, you’re basically getting iCloud data syncing. GPS is okay but not exactly “real-time” - more like periodic updates. Social media monitoring is pretty limited on non-jailbroken iPhones (both apps, honestly). Pricing is higher but the interface is polished.

Spynger - honestly haven’t heard much about it compared to the bigger names. That alone would make me cautious. When you’re paying monthly for this stuff, you want something that’s not gonna vanish or stop updating.

Real talk though: without jailbreaking an iPhone, you’re pretty limited across the board with ANY app. Apple locks things down tight. You’ll get texts, contacts, some location history, maybe browsing if they use Safari. But live Snapchat/Instagram feeds? Not happening on a non-jailbroken device.

Battery impact is minimal since most of this runs through iCloud scraping rather than an actual app on their phone.
